Meet the Coaches Head Coach Bob Nannig Bob Nannig enters his second season as the head women s gymnastics coach. He spent the 2002-03 season as an assistant coach with the Anchorwomen gymnastics team under then head coach Nikki Pannone. Nannig previously served as the Director of Boys Gymnastics at Aim High Academy in East Greenwich. He has extensive experience in camp coaching, first at the Woodwar d Camp in Pennsylvania and at URI s summer gymnastics camp, having worked there from 1995-2001. Nannig also served as the owner and head coach of the North Kingstown Gymnastics Center from 1982-87. He previously served as the gymnastics coach at Kingston Dance & Gymnastics from 1981-1982. Nannig received a bachelor s degree in physical education from Springfield College in 1981. While at Springfield, he lettered in gymnastics from 1977-80. He earned a master s degree in physical education administration from the University of Rhode Island in 1999. He also works as a physical education teacher at Cranston High School West and has taught in the school system for 14 years. He was honored as the R.I.A.H.P.E.R.D. Secondary Education Teacher of the Year in 2002. Nannig lives in North Kingstown, Rhode Island with his wife, JoAnn, and their two daughters, Haley (11) and Jade (17). Assistant Coach Tracy Gannon Tracy Gannon begins her second season as the assistant women s coach at Rhode Island College. She is responsible for assisting head coach Bob Nannig with all phases of the RIC women s gymnastics program including recruiting, scouting, administering practices and meet coaching. Gannon s most recent coaching experience was as the head women s gymnastics coach at North Kingstown High School from 1995-99. She was named the Rhode Island Directors Association and Rhode Island Interscholastic League s Female Coach of the Year in 1999. Gannon also served as an assistant gymnastics coach at the University of Rhode Island during the 1993-94 season. She graduated from the University of Rhode Island with a bachelor s degree in physical education in 1992 and earned a master s degree in physical therapy from URI in 1994. During her undergraduate years, she competed for the Rams women s gymnastics squad. Gannon resides in Warwick, Rhode Island with her husband Mike and their children Casey (5) and Jack (2). 32
